WebComplementation refers to a genetic process, when two strains of an organism with different homozygous recessive mutations that produce the same mutant phenotype (for example, a change in wing structure in flies) have offspring that express the wild-type phenotype when mated or crossed. Webtestcross: [noun] a genetic cross between a homozygous recessive individual and a corresponding suspected heterozygote to determine the genotype of the latter.
WebNov 16, 2024 · Gregor Mendel (1822–1884), the “father of genetics”, was an Augustine monk and mathematician who performed cross-breeding experiments with peas and beans from a monastery garden. Based on the experiments, Mendel deduced hereditary factors may be passed from the parental generation to the filial generation.
